There are at least three artists named Sponge on last.fm: i) Sponge is an alternative/post-grunge band from Detroit, formed in 1991. All of the original members, except for drummer Jimmy Paluzzi, were a part of the hard rock band Loudhouse. Drummer-turned-vocalist Vinnie Dombroski became the frontman of Sponge after their previous band's demise. The band blew into the national music scene in 1994 with their debut album Rotting Piñata, which featured possibly their biggest hits in "Plowed" and "Molly".
